Mario Menéndez is a scholar working on Archeology, Paleontology and Anthropology. According to data from OpenAlex, Mario Menéndez has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 147 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Archeology, 7 papers in Paleontology and 5 papers in Anthropology. Recurrent topics in Mario Menéndez's work include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(6 papers), Archaeological and Geological Studies (6 papers) and Pleistocene-Era Hominins and Archaeology (5 papers). Mario Menéndez is often cited by papers focused on Archaeology and ancient environmental studies (6 papers), Archaeological and Geological Studies (6 papers) and Pleistocene-Era Hominins and Archaeology (5 papers). Mario Menéndez collaborates with scholars based in Spain and Germany. Mario Menéndez's co-authors include A. Hernanz, Diego González‐Aguilera, Ángel Luis Fernández Muñoz, Pablo Rodríguez‐Gonzálvez, José María Gavira Vallejo, Juan Francisco Ruíz López, A. Maroto-Valiente, Santiago Martín, Vı́ctor M. Fernández and J. M. Quesada and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Palaeogeography Palaeoclimatology Palaeoecology and Journal of Archaeological Science.
